A Step-By-Step Guide to Reviving Your Backup Files
1. Identify the Backup Source: Determine the location of your backup files, which could be an external hard drive, cloud storage, or a local backup drive.
2. Choose the Recovery Software: Select a reputable data recovery tool that is compatible with your backup files and system configuration.
3. Scan the Backup Data: Use the recovery software to scan the backup data and identify any corrupted or missing files.
4. Restore the Files: Once the corrupted files have been identified, the software will restore them to their original state.
5. Verify the Recovery: Review the restored files to ensure they are complete and functional.

What Happens if My Backup Files are Corrupted?
Even with regular backups, data corruption can occur due to various factors such as hardware failure, software malfunctions, or cyber attacks. Fortunately, most data recovery software includes features that can detect and recover corrupted files.
